Thursday Night Mac-Tion Free Betting Pick

Northern Illinois Takes on Toledo for 1st In the MAC West

When the Jets are playing in the Thursday night NFL game, it can be tempting to find something else to watch. Interestingly enough the best football action of the night might be an early MAC tilt as the 6-2 NIU Huskies take on the 7-1 Toledo Rockets with both teams being 4-0 in the conference. The 11/2/17 college football free pick has put the home team Rockets as -8 favorites – although that has been bet down from a -9.5 open.

Worlds are going to collide in the 11/2/17 college football free pick as both squads are riding four game win streaks into Thursday night. NIU is 3-1 on the road while Toledo is 4-0 at home. The Rockets won for the first time in six head to head matchups last year with a 31-24 win and four of the last five matchups have been decided by a TD or less. This is Mac-tion to a T folks.

Does NIU Retain Their Dominance?

Northern Illinois did not beat Toledo from 1990 to 2004 but as their program turned around, so did their results against the Rockets. Since 2004 the Huskies have a head-to-head record of 8-4 including a six game winning streak that was just snapped last year. NIU comes in hot, having won four straight. They weren’t all easy however – a week ago last week Eastern Michigan took Northern to OT and NIU only escaped Buffalo 14-13 despite being -7.5 favorites.

The Huskies have a top 50 rushing attack but leading runner Jordan Huff is battling a foot injury and has missed the last two games. Backup Marcus Jones had a TD last week in his absence and there is opportunity against a middle-of-the-pack Toledo rush defense allowing 160+ yards per game on the ground. The real key for NIU could be QB Marcus Childers. He’s a freshman in a big game for the 11/2/17 college football free pick, but has thrown 9TD and just 1INT and had his best passing game last week with 283 yards. Toledo is a solid 43rd in the nation in pass defense.

Toledo Comes in as Rockets on a Roll

Toledo hasn’t just been beating teams lately – they’ve been beating them up. The last three games have been a 58-17 win over Ball State, a 48-21 win over Akron, and a 30-10 victory against Central Michigan. It’s been the running game fueling the success as the Rockets flared for 303 yards against Akron and 335 versus Ball State. The Rockets have a multi-faceted ground attack between the Mac’s leading rusher Terry Swanson (728 yards), Shakif Seymour (467) and Art Thompkins (437). That being said, the NIU rush defense is elite at 9th in the nation giving up only 106.1 YPG.

Toledo is far from a one-dimensional team however. QB Logan Woodside has thrown for 2295 yards in the air this season and has 8TD to just 1INT his last two games. Woodside has thrown for 300 or more yards in four of eight games this year but once again the Huskies defense is stout in the passing game, ranking 42nd at just 201.6 YPG.

11/2/17 College Football Free Pick Betting

In last year’s 31-24 win Toledo QB Logan Woodside threw for 286 yards and 3TD to pace the Rockets offense. NIU actually outgained Toledo however 441-420 and had over 200 yards on the ground. There are some questions at the Huskies QB position but there are some rumblings in DeKalb that Childers isn’t necessarily a backup – but an upgrade. The Toledo offense is dynamic, but Northern Illinois has the #15 total yardage defense that can stop them. Bettors are split 54-46 on the home squad Toledo -8, but the road team has actually covered in six straight contests between the two teams.

Pick: Northern Illinois +8
